sakshale Posted February 15, 2012 Posted February 15, 2012 What to say when you report a bug? or conversely, What do you already know when I report a bug? I was looking at one of the bugs I reported and realized that I am making assumptions about how much information is automatically included with the report by the /bug command. As an example, the report I was looking at simply stated; "Invisible wall - I cannot move South." This was based on the assumption that the bug tracker would automatically know where I was located. Is that a valid assumption? What information do I need to include in a /bug report? Sakshale

Is that a valid assumption? What information do I need to include in a /bug report? Sakshale Best to include anything or everything that you can when it came to the bug. If an area in the wolrd, then your location would be good. Your actions that produced the bug etc. Too much info cannot be too much. Better to go overboard a bit then leaving them scratching their heads if you assumed certain info would automatically be included.
